Attorneys for Asbestos Exposure

From the 1930s through the 1970s, asbestos was widely used in construction materials. It was used in pipe insulation and fireproofing, as well as cements, plasters, car breaks, and more. The exposure to this hazardous material could cause serious medical conditions, such as mesothelioma, as well as other respiratory illnesses.

A New York mesothelioma attorney can help victims obtain compensation from the companies responsible for their exposure. It is crucial to select the right attorney for filing this type of claim.

Find a specialist

Asbest fibers are inhaled when they are mined and processed. This could lead to asbestosis, lung cancer and mesothelioma. Workers who handle the mineral directly are at a higher risk, however anyone can inhale asbestos. This kind of exposure, also known as secondary exposure, can affect anyone around the worker's contaminated clothing or equipment. This includes family members who wash the uniforms of the worker as well as anyone living in the same house. This is often the case on ships and bases of military in which workers wear the exact same clothes for a long time.

People in construction insulation, shipyards, shipyards mining, milling and other jobs can be exposed to asbestos. This was especially true in the United States between the 1950s and 1990s. Workers were exposed to asbestos when older structures were destroyed or remodeled, and when construction materials were damaged. Even in the present, the demolition or remodeling of older buildings could release asbestos in the air.

It can take some time between being exposed to asbestos before the onset of mesothelioma or other symptoms. It is important to consult a physician when you've been exposed to asbestos, or suspect that you are suffering from any of the diseases related to asbestos.

Your doctor will examine your lungs and inquire about any past work that may have involved asbestos. If they suspect that you suffer from an asbestos-related disease, they may refer you to a specialist for more tests. Chest X-rays, CT scans and pulmonary function tests are all able to detect union city asbestos attorney-related diseases but they do not always show up on these tests.

These diseases can manifest in the lungs, stomach (abdomen) and the heart. It is rare that mesothelioma develops in the brain.

Some experts believe that the best way to prevent asbestos exposure is to stay clear of all types of dust, and to not smoke or work in industries that might use asbestos. Other experts believe that this isn't possible and individuals should be examined regularly for symptoms of asbestos-related illnesses.

Find a firm that Practices Nationwide

Asbestos has been used in a variety of industries prior to when it was found to be dangerous. Asbestos, a natural material is able to release microscopic fibers when it is disturbed. These fibers can be breathed in or eaten. This can lead to various medical conditions, such as mesothelioma and lung cancer. Workers who worked in asbestos-related industries are at higher risk, but even individuals who were in schools or homes where asbestos was present are vulnerable to the diseases.

When filing an asbestos lawsuit it is crucial that a victim locate the right lawyer for their case. Attorneys who specialize on mesothelioma, asbestos-related diseases, and other milton Asbestos lawsuit-related illnesses have the knowledge, skills, and experience needed to make a successful claim. They also have the relationships and expertise to identify the best defendants.

A good attorney will review your exposure to asbestos to determine what types of compensation you might be entitled to. This includes a claim for premises liability if you sustained exposure at work, property damage if your home was contaminated, and product liability if you were exposed to asbestos from a consumer item.

A New York attorney can also assist you in determining which type of legal action is most suitable for your particular situation. You can pursue a personal injury or wrongful death lawsuit, depending on the manner and location you were exposed to asbestos.

The place where you were exposed to asbestos is an important factor in the value of your case, but there are other factors that are also important. The amount of exposure, the duration of duration you were exposed to asbestos, and the identity of the responsible parties are all vital in determining your settlement amount.

Report Your Suspicion to Your Employer

Asbestos, which is a fibrous material, is used in many industrial applications because of its resistance to heat and flexibility as well as its strength. Unfortunately, asbestos also causes numerous serious health issues, including mesothelioma and lung cancer. These conditions are debilitating, painful, and can be fatal. People who have been exposed to asbestos may be eligible for compensation. A successful lawsuit may cover medical expenses and lost wages, as well as homecare expenses, and other costs.

Workers who have been exposed to asbestos should report any symptoms of illness immediately. Construction workers are particularly at risk since they are frequently exposed to asbestos when renovating older buildings. These buildings were constructed before asbestos was discovered to be a carcinogen and could contain dangerous levels of asbestos.

Exposure to asbestos can trigger various illnesses. The signs typically do not manifest until between 25 and 50 years after exposure. Anyone who has been exposed to asbestos should visit their doctor regularly for health exams. This is the most effective way to avoid the development of asbestos-related diseases or to recognize early warning symptoms.

Certain people are more at risk of weiser asbestos attorney exposure than others. Navy veterans, for instance, may have been exposed to asbestos while serving on military vessels and other facilities. Asbestos was also discovered in people who work in shipyards and heating systems, construction or automotive industries.

Numerous agencies have rules and regulations that employers must follow when it comes to asbestos in the workplace. If you suspect that your employer isn't adhering to these standards, call the Occupational Safety and Health Administration for more information or an inspection.

In addition, certain veterans who have served in the United States Armed Forces may be qualified for disability compensation. Veterans who are eligible may make a claim with the VA for benefits relating to asbestos exposure during their service.

If you've been diagnosed with an asbestos-related disease it is essential to consult a New York mesothelioma attorney as soon as possible. A lawyer can help determine whether your condition is entitled to a financial verdict or settlement.

Claim Your Claim

Your attorney will collect your medical records and employment records in order to establish a timeline for your asbestos exposure. Then, they will construct your case by assembling evidence to prove that you were exposed and that exposure caused harm. They will send every defendant a copy of your complaint and will give them 30 days to respond. Defendants often deny their responsibility and will often try to blame others. This is why you need an attorney team that is able to manage the denials.

Once your lawyer has all the required documentation, they will file your asbestos case. They will file the lawsuit in the state court that is the most suitable for your situation. During this time, the attorneys will gather evidence and conduct discovery, where they share information with the opposing side about the case. If a trial is requested and they are required to represent you during the trial. Most cases are settled via asbestos settlements.

Asbestos litigation is distinct from other personal injury cases that's why it's important to hire a mesothelioma specialist. They have access a database that reveals to patients what asbestos products they used in their work. It is easier for patients to determine the products responsible for their asbestos exposure.

In addition, they will know which companies are liable for your exposure, such as the companies that manufacture the asbestos-containing items you handled and even the owners of buildings that contained asbestos. They can also file claims with multiple asbestos trust funds if you were exposed to more than one company's asbestos-contaminated products.

You must act swiftly in the event that you or someone you know has been diagnosed with mesothelioma, lung cancer or another asbestos-related disease. The time limits for filing claims vary by jurisdiction and you are given a the time to file a claim for asbestos.
